More informationA curated collection of seven academic monographs focused on missiology and intercultural theology. The set includes three volumes from Henning Wrogemann's Intercultural Theology series (hermeneutics, mission theologies, interreligious relations), plus works on Asian Christianity, Lesslie Newbigin, apostolicity, and contemporary missiological trends. The collection is uniformly academic in style and requires intermediate to advanced theological background.
